What would happen if a group of brilliant, motivated and entrepreneurial people get together over one action packed weekend to try and launch a company and build one or more Mobile applications?
That is the question that Mobile Weekend attempts to answer. Following in the footsteps of Startup Weekend as well as Facebook Weekend Beta, this event will bring together members of the tech and business community in what we hope will be an intense, yet fun packed, weekend.
When and Where?
Weekend 1: Waterloo, ON – Sep. 12th-14th, 2008
Weekend 2: Toronto, ON – TBA
What?
- Get a bunch of brilliant, passionate and motivated individuals together over a weekend
- Have that group come up with and select an idea for a mobile application (On as many mobile platforms as we can, including web based)
- Build the application(s) over the weekend with the goal of launching a fully functional prototype by Sunday night
- Maybe, just maybe end up with a company to carry forward the idea. If nothing comes of it, we will probably release all code to the open-source community (assuming the participants all agree)
- The key is, this is community driven. The participants are the ones that make it happen (we’re just helping organize the event)
- A great event where we can all have lots of fun and learn
- To grow awareness of the tech community locally and beyond
- A great opportunity for networking within our tech community
